The Adagietto is the 4th movement of Gustav Mahler�s (1860-1911) FIFTH SYMPHONY, written in 1901-1902. It is Mahler's most popular work, often performed separately from the symphony. This incredibly expressive piece of music was a love song to his future wife Alma, and is eminently suitable for solo violin with piano accompaniment. Otto Winterbecher, a disciple of Mahler, created this transcription.
